The game follows Scott Pilgrim’s quest to date Ramona Flowers by defeating her seven evil exes. In 2009 the lineup solidified with bassist James DeVito, Ary Warnaar on guitar and Game Boy and Luke Silas on drums.
The band started in 2003 by then 15-year-old Peter Berkman, released their debut POWER SUPPLY EP on the New York DIY label 8bitpeoples in 2006.
